Владельцы автомобилей BMW и специалисты профильных сервисов часто сталкиваются с необходимостью глубокого вмешательства в программное обеспечение транспортного средства. Для проведения таких операций, как кодирование скрытых функций, адаптация новых узлов или полноценное перепрограммирование блоков управления, стандартного дилерского софта недостаточно. Вам потребуется доступ к специфическим базам данных, известным как SP Daten. Именно эти файлы содержат всю актуальную информацию о конфигурации конкретного автомобиля, позволяя инженерному софту понимать, какие параметры можно изменять.

Процесс поиска и установки этих данных часто вызывает трудности у новичков, так как файлы весят десятки гигабайт и имеют сложную структуру именования. Ошибка в выборе версии может привести к тому, что программа E-Sys или ISTA-P просто не увидит автомобиль или выдаст ошибку совместимости. В этой статье мы разберем, где найти надежные источники, как правильно подготовить файловую систему и какие нюансы существуют при работе с разными поколениями машин.

Стоит сразу отметить, что работа с PSdZData (полное название пакетов данных) требует внимательности. Вы будете манипулировать критически важными системными файлами. Неправильная установка может привести к "окирпичиванию" блоков управления, восстановление которых потребует дорогостоящего оборудования. Однако, если следовать инструкциям и использовать проверенные версии, вы получите полный контроль над электроникой вашего BMW.

Что представляют собой SP Daten и зачем они нужны

Аббревиатура SP Daten происходит от немецких слов, означающих "данные о запасных частях" (Satz von Prüfdaten или просто Stammdaten). В контексте программного обеспечения BMW это огромные архивы, содержащие информацию о всех электронных компонентах, когда-либо выпускавшихся концерном. Без этих файлов инженерные программы работают в "слепом" режиме, не зная, какие именно версии прошивок и какие параметры кодирования доступны для вашего VIN-номера.

Существует два основных типа этих данных, которые часто путают. Первый тип — это PSdZData_Lite. Это облегченная версия, которая содержит только метаданные и информацию, необходимую для кодирования (FDL) и чтения параметров. Она весит относительно немного (около 30-40 Гб) и идеально подходит для активации скрытых функций через E-Sys. Второй тип — PSdZData_Full. Это полный набор, включающий сами файлы прошивок для перепрограммирования блоков. Его размер может достигать 200-300 Гб и более, и он необходим для работы ISTA-P или восстановления блоков после сбоя.

Каждый автомобиль BMW имеет свой уровень интеграции (I-Level), который обозначает актуальность программного обеспечения. Базы данных регулярно обновляются инженерами завода. Если вы попытаетесь закодировать новый блок на машине 2020 года выпуска, используя SP Daten 2015 года, система выдаст ошибку, так как в старых базах просто нет описания структуры нового модуля. Поэтому использование актуальной версии PSdZData является критически важным условием успешной работы.

⚠️ Внимание: Никогда не смешивайте файлы из разных версий PSdZData в одной папке. Это приведет к конфликту путей и невозможности запуска программ. Всегда используйте чистую папку с данными одной конкретной версии (например, только I001-2020-03-13).

Для работы с этими данными вам потребуется не только место на жестком диске, но и правильная файловая система. Рекомендуется использовать диски, отформатированные в NTFS, так как файловая система FAT32 не поддерживает файлы размером более 4 Гб, а многие образы внутри архивов SP Daten превышают этот лимит.

Где найти и как скачать актуальные версии баз

Поиск качественных исходников — это половина успеха. Официально эти данные распространяются через закрытые каналы дилерской сети BMW, однако в интернете существует множество ресурсов, где энтузиасты делятся копиями. Важно понимать разницу между торрент-трекерами, специализированными форумами и файлообменниками. На торрентах часто можно найти полные дампы, но скорость скачивания зависит от количества раздающих, а целостность архивов не всегда гарантирована.

Специализированные форумы, такие как BimmerPost или локальные сообщества диагностов, часто имеют разделы с проверенными ссылками на облачные хранилища (Google Drive, Mega.nz, Yandex Disk). Преимущество таких источников в том, что файлы обычно уже проверены другими пользователями, и в комментариях можно найти информацию о битых ссылках или ошибках при распаковке. При скачивании обращайте внимание на дату загрузки и версию I-Level, указанную в названии.

📊 Какой источник файлов вы предпочитаете?
Торрент-трекеры
Специализированные форумы
Платные подписки на серверах
Запрос у друзей-диагностов

Процесс скачивания полного пакета может занять много времени даже при высокоскоростном интернете. Рекомендуется использовать менеджеры загрузок, поддерживающие возобновление скачивания, чтобы при обрыве связи не начинать процесс заново. Также стоит учитывать, что некоторые хостинги могут блокировать скачивание больших файлов из-за подозрений на нарушение авторских прав.

При выборе версии для скачивания руководствуйтесь годом выпуска вашего автомобиля. Для машин серии E (E39, E46, E60) часто достаточно версий 2013-2014 годов, так как поддержка этих моделей уже прекращена, и новые функции в них не добавляются. Для серий F (F10, F30, F15) и G (G20, G05) необходимы максимально свежие базы, желательно не старше 6 месяцев, чтобы обеспечить корректную работу с новыми блолями управления.

Инструкция по установке и подключению к E-Sys

После того как архивы скачаны, их необходимо правильно распаковать. Обычно архив имеет название вида PSdZData_Full_I001-2020-03-13.zip. Создайте на диске (желательно не системном, чтобы не забивать диск C) папку с понятным именем, например, SP_Daten_Full. Внутри создайте подпапку с именем версии, например, I001-2020-03-13. Распакуйте содержимое архива строго в эту папку. Структура путей должна сохраниться: внутри должны быть папки data, flash и другие системные директории.

Следующий шаг — настройка программы E-Sys. Запустите приложение и перейдите в настройки соединения. Вам нужно указать путь к только что распакованным данным. В меню выберите Options → Settings → SDP Path. Нажмите кнопку обзора и укажите папку с версией (например, ...\SP_Daten_Full\I001-2020-03-13). После этого нажмите кнопку Test Connection или просто сохраните настройки.

☑️ Проверка перед запуском E-Sys

Выполнено: 0 / 4

Если путь указан верно, в логе программы появится сообщение о successful loading data. Если же вы видите ошибки или красные строки, проверьте, не содержит ли путь к папке кириллических символов или пробелов. Программа E-Sys крайне чувствительна к кодировке путей. Идеальный путь выглядит так: D:\BMW\SPdaten\I001-2020-03-13.

После настройки пути необходимо выполнить обновление списка автомобилей. Нажмите кнопку Update в главном окне или используйте сочетание клавиш для обновления VIN-листа. Если базы данных "подружились" с программой, вы сможете выбрать свой автомобиль из списка или ввести VIN-номер вручную, и система автоматически определит конфигурацию FA (Vehicle Order).

⚠️ Внимание: При первой установке на новый компьютер убедитесь, что у вас установлена правильная версия Java. Для разных версий E-Sys требуются разные версии Java Runtime Environment (обычно Java 7 или Java 8). Конфликт версий Java — частая причина невозможности запуска программы.

Совместимость версий и работа с разными сериями

Одной из главных сложностей является обеспечение обратной совместимости. База данных PSdZData версии 2021 года теоретически должна поддерживать автомобили всех предыдущих лет выпуска. Однако на практике часто возникают ситуации, когда слишком новая база некорректно работает со старыми блоками управления серии E или ранней серии F. В таких случаях диагносты используют правило "золотой середины": для старых машин берут базы 2014-2016 годов, для новых — самые свежие.

Для серии G (G20, G30, G05) ситуация осложняется защитой SGU (Security Gateway Unit). Для работы с этими автомобилями через OBD-порт часто требуется не просто актуальная SP Daten, но и специальный токен или разблокировка, а также использование протокола DoIP (через Ethernet). Старые версии баз данных просто не содержат алгоритмов взаимодействия с новыми шлюзами безопасности.

Проблема с FDL-кодами в новых версиях

В самых свежих версиях PSdZData (2022-2026) структура FDL-кодов для серии G изменилась. Некоторые параметры, которые раньше кодировались байтами, теперь требуют активации через сервисные функции или имеют измененную маску. Если вы не видите привычных опций, попробуйте откатиться на версию базы на 1-2 года старше.

Также стоит учитывать различия между рынками. Базы данных могут быть универсальными (Global) или региональными. Европейская версия SP Daten может отличаться от североамериканской набором доступных опций и законодательными ограничениями. Например, в американских базах могут отсутствовать некоторые функции освещения или звуковые сигналы, разрешенные в Европе.

При работе с гибридными и электрическими моделями (i3, i4, iX) критически важно использовать только те версии SP Daten, которые помечены как поддерживающие высоковольтные системы. Использование старых баз для перепрограммирования блоков батареи может привести к необратимым ошибкам балансировки ячеек.

Таблица соответствия версий и моделей

Чтобы упростить выбор необходимой версии, ниже приведена таблица, демонстрирующая примерное соответствие версий баз данных и поддерживаемых серий автомобилей. Помните, что это приблизительные данные, и для точной работы всегда лучше использовать максимально свежую версию, если нет специфических конфликтов.

Версия I-Level (Пример) Год выпуска базы Поддерживаемые серии (Оптимально) Тип данных
I001-2013-09-01 2013 E39, E46, E60, E70, E90 Full / Lite
I001-2016-11-04 2016 F10, F30, F15, F25, E-серия (базово) Full / Lite
I001-2019-03-15 2019 F-серия (полная), G-серия (начало) Full / Lite
I001-2021-07-20 2021 G-серия (G20, G05, G06), F-серия Full / Lite
I001-2023-03-10 2023 G-серия (рестайлинг), iX, i4, i7 Full / Lite

Использование таблицы помогает быстро сориентироваться, но не стоит воспринимать её как догму. Инженерный софт часто способен работать с диапазоном версий. Главное, чтобы версия SP Daten была не старше года выпуска самого нового блока в автомобиле.

💡

Если вы занимаетесь чип-тюнингом или глубокой диагностикой разных авто, создайте на компьютере несколько папок с разными версиями SP Daten (например, "2015_old", "2020_mid", "2023_new") и меняйте путь в настройках E-Sys в зависимости от того, какой автомобиль находится на диагностике. Это сэкономит вам массу времени.

Типичные ошибки и методы их устранения

Даже при соблюдении всех инструкций пользователи часто сталкиваются с ошибками. Одна из самых распространенных — Connection to vehicle lost или TCP/IP connection error. Часто это связано не с самими SP Daten, а с настройками сети Windows. Убедитесь, что в свойствах сетевого адаптера, через который подключен кабель ENET, прописан статический IP-адрес 169.254.1.1 (или другой, требуемый вашей версией лаунчера) и маска подсети 255.255.0.0.

Другая частая проблема — ошибка FDL file not found или отсутствие дерева кодирования. Это прямой признак того, что путь к PSdZData указан неверно или файлы повреждены при распаковке. Проверьте целостность архива через контрольные суммы (CRC), если они предоставлены автором раздачи. Также убедитесь, что антивирус не удалил критически важные DLL-библиотеки, посчитав их подозрительными.

⚠️ Внимание: При работе с Z-процессами (полное перепрограммирование) уровень заряда аккумулятора должен быть стабилен. Подключите внешнее зарядное устройство в режиме "Supply" (источник питания), чтобы напряжение не падало ниже 12.5В во время записи. Скачок напряжения может разрушить блок управления.

Если программа E-Sys выдает ошибку Unknown VIN при вводе номера кузова, проверьте, не содержит ли ваша база данных информацию о этом автомобиле. Иногда для очень новых моделей, только что поступивших в продажу, данные еще не попали в публичные сборки SP Daten. В этом случае поможет только ожидание выхода новой версии баз или использование онлайн-режима (если у вас есть доступ к серверам BMW).

Еще один нюанс — нехватка оперативной памяти. При загрузке полных баз данных (300 Гб+) программа может потреблять несколько гигабайт ОЗУ. Если у вас менее 8-16 Гб оперативной памяти, работа может быть нестабильной. В настройках Java (ESysLauncher.ini) можно попробовать увеличить лимит выделенной памяти, изменив параметр -Xmx, но это требует осторожности.

💡

Стабильность работы E-Sys и ISTA напрямую зависит от целостности файлов PSdZData и правильности путей. 90% ошибок решаются перепроверкой пути к папке и перезапуском программы с правами администратора.

Часто задаваемые вопросы (FAQ)

Нужно ли покупать лицензию для использования SP Daten?

Официально — да, доступ к серверам BMW платный и предназначен для дилеров. Однако в открытом доступе существуют "утечки" этих баз, которые используются энтузиастами бесплатно. Юридический статус такого использования варьируется в зависимости от законодательства вашей страны.

Можно ли установить SP Daten на macOS или Linux?

Теоретически да, так как E-Sys написан на Java. Однако пути к файлам в Linux/macOS отличаются от Windows, и скрипты запуска часто заточены под Windows. Большинство пользователей используют виртуальную машину (VirtualBox) с Windows 10/11 для гарантированной совместимости.

Сколько места нужно на диске для полного пакета?

Для версии PSdZData_Full актуального года рекомендуется иметь не менее 400-500 Гб свободного места. Это нужно для хранения самого архива, распакованных файлов и временных данных при работе. Для Lite версии достаточно 50-60 Гб.

Что делать, если E-Sys не видит кабель ENET?

Проверьте драйверы кабеля (обычно это CH340 или CP210x). Убедитесь, что в диспетчере устройств COM-порт определен корректно. Также проверьте настройки брандмауэра Windows — он может блокировать соединение Java-приложения с сетевым адаптером.

Можно ли обновить навигацию через SP Daten?

Да, карты навигации также являются частью пакетов данных, но для их обновления чаще используется отдельная утилита BMW Navigation Data Updater или метод прямой записи через ISTA-P, используя файлы карт из полного пакета SP Daten.